On May 24, 2012, U.S. Alcohol and Tobacco Tax and Trade Bureau (TTB) issued an Interim Policy on Gluten Content Statements in the Labeling and Advertising of Wines, Distilled Spirits, and Malt Beverages (TTB Ruling 2012-2).
Currently, there is no Food and Drug Administration (FDA) regulation that defines the term “gluten-free” (despite the GF communities outcry for one!).
